|
Basis of presentation, significant concentrations and risks (Sales and Purchase Concentration) (Details) - USD ($)
|3 Months Ended
|9 Months Ended
|12 Months Ended
|
Sep. 30, 2016
|
Sep. 30, 2015
|
Sep. 30, 2016
|
Sep. 30, 2015
|
Dec. 31, 2015
|Concentration Risk [Line Items]
|Revenues
|$ 331,847,567
|$ 239,101,063
|$ 824,017,387
|$ 726,440,200
|Customer Concentration Risk [Member] | Revenues [Member] | Distributor A [Member]
|Concentration Risk [Line Items]
|Revenues
|$ 47,992,568
|$ 47,064,784
|$ 122,731,035
|$ 129,198,965
|Concentration risk, percentage
|14.00%
|20.00%
|15.00%
|18.00%
|Customer Concentration Risk [Member] | Revenues [Member] | Distributor B [Member]
|Concentration Risk [Line Items]
|Revenues
|$ 39,173,767
|$ 35,836,733
|$ 106,653,182
|$ 107,415,390
|Concentration risk, percentage
|12.00%
|15.00%
|13.00%
|15.00%
|Customer Concentration Risk [Member] | Revenues [Member] | Distributor C [Member]
|Concentration Risk [Line Items]
|Revenues
|$ 34,149,286
|$ 32,860,363
|$ 91,437,791
|$ 91,297,886
|Concentration risk, percentage
|10.00%
|14.00%
|11.00%
|13.00%
|Customer Concentration Risk [Member] | Revenues [Member] | Distributor D [Member]
|Concentration Risk [Line Items]
|Revenues
|$ 29,786,064
|$ 26,810,505
|$ 85,542,045
|$ 76,475,405
|Concentration risk, percentage
|9.00%
|11.00%
|10.00%
|11.00%
|Customer Concentration Risk [Member] | Revenues [Member] | Distributor E [Member]
|Concentration Risk [Line Items]
|Revenues
|$ 9,629,789
|$ 30,305,169
|$ 48,036,288
|$ 81,685,215
|Concentration risk, percentage
|3.00%
|13.00%
|6.00%
|11.00%
|Customer Concentration Risk [Member] | Revenues [Member] | Direct Customer F [Member]
|Concentration Risk [Line Items]
|Revenues
|$ 37,008,440
|$ 7,294,500
|$ 72,531,200
|$ 71,380,400
|Concentration risk, percentage
|11.00%
|3.00%
|9.00%
|10.00%
|Customer Concentration Risk [Member] | Revenues [Member] | Major Distributors Aggregate [Member]
|Concentration Risk [Line Items]
|Revenues
|$ 197,739,914
|$ 180,172,054
|$ 526,931,541
|$ 557,453,261
|Concentration risk, percentage
|59.00%
|76.00%
|64.00%
|78.00%
|Customer Concentration Risk [Member] | Accounts Receivable [Member]
|Concentration Risk [Line Items]
|Accounts Receivable Balance:
|$ 177,312,505
|Customer Concentration Risk [Member] | Accounts Receivable [Member] | Distributor A [Member]
|Concentration Risk [Line Items]
|Accounts Receivable Balance:
|$ 37,400,617
|$ 37,400,617
|$ 54,359,831
|Concentration risk, percentage
|14.00%
|23.00%
|Customer Concentration Risk [Member] | Accounts Receivable [Member] | Distributor B [Member]
|Concentration Risk [Line Items]
|Accounts Receivable Balance:
|27,754,030
|$ 27,754,030
|$ 40,862,920
|Concentration risk, percentage
|10.00%
|17.00%
|Customer Concentration Risk [Member] | Accounts Receivable [Member] | Distributor C [Member]
|Concentration Risk [Line Items]
|Accounts Receivable Balance:
|22,011,670
|$ 22,011,670
|$ 32,231,011
|Concentration risk, percentage
|8.00%
|14.00%
|Customer Concentration Risk [Member] | Accounts Receivable [Member] | Distributor D [Member]
|Concentration Risk [Line Items]
|Accounts Receivable Balance:
|17,529,314
|$ 17,529,314
|$ 26,129,037
|Concentration risk, percentage
|6.00%
|11.00%
|Customer Concentration Risk [Member] | Accounts Receivable [Member] | Distributor E [Member]
|Concentration Risk [Line Items]
|Accounts Receivable Balance:
|5,339,851
|$ 5,339,851
|$ 23,729,706
|Concentration risk, percentage
|2.00%
|10.00%
|Customer Concentration Risk [Member] | Accounts Receivable [Member] | Direct Customer F [Member]
|Concentration Risk [Line Items]
|Accounts Receivable Balance:
|58,331,200
|$ 58,331,200
|Concentration risk, percentage
|21.00%
|0.00%
|Customer Concentration Risk [Member] | Accounts Receivable [Member] | Major Distributors Aggregate [Member]
|Concentration Risk [Line Items]
|Accounts Receivable Balance:
|$ 168,366,682
|$ 168,366,682
|Concentration risk, percentage
|61.00%
|75.00%
|Supplier Concentration Risk [Member] | Purchase of Raw Materials [Member]
|Concentration Risk [Line Items]
|Concentration risk, percentage
|62.50%
|88.30%
|68.10%
|86.70%
|Supplier Concentration Risk [Member] | Purchase of Equipment [Member] | Two Major Equipment Distributors [Member]
|Concentration Risk [Line Items]
|Concentration risk, percentage
|0.00%
|96.00%
|96.00%
|97.20%
|X
- Definition
+ References
Amount, after allowance, receivable from customers, clients, or other third-parties, and receivables classified as other due within one year or the normal operating cycle, if longer.
+ Details
No definition available.
|X
- Definition
+ References
Line items represent financial concepts included in a table. These concepts are used to disclose reportable information associated with domain members defined in one or many axes to the table.
+ Details
No definition available.
|X
- Definition
+ References
For an entity that discloses a concentration risk in relation to quantitative amount, which serves as the "benchmark" (or denominator) in the equation, this concept represents the concentration percentage derived from the division.
+ Details
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
- Definition
+ References
Total revenue from sale of goods and services rendered during the reporting period, in the normal course of business, reduced by sales returns and allowances, and sales discounts.
+ Details
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details